Introduction: Understanding Backlinks and Why They Matter

Backlinks are links from one website to another. They function as external votes of confidence, signaling to search engines that your content is credible, useful, and worth recommending to readers. The quality of these votes matters far more than the sheer number of links. In today’s SEO environment, relevance, authority, and user value carry more weight than any single metric, making a thoughtful, long-term backlink strategy essential for sustainable growth.

Backlinks act as votes of authority that pass trust from linking sites to yours.

Dofollow and nofollow are two fundamental link types you’ll encounter. Dofollow links pass most of the linking site’s authority to your page, which is valuable for building topical strength and search visibility. Nofollow links, by contrast, don’t transfer link equity in the same way, but they still deliver risk-managed exposure, referral traffic, and brand visibility. A healthy backlink profile contains a natural mix of both, aligned with editorial context and reader value. The key is to prioritize links that are contextually relevant, authored by credible publishers, and placed within meaningful content rather than boilerplate pages.

Editorial context matters: links embedded in high-quality content carry more weight for readers and search engines.

1) Site Architecture And Indexability

The first line of defense for any link-building program is a site that search engines can crawl and index without friction. Start with a clear, logical hierarchy that mirrors user intent and content clusters. A well‑organized navigation helps search engines discover your cornerstone pages and the supporting assets that often attract backlinks.

Key practices include ensuring the robots.txt file never blocks important content, submitting a comprehensive XML sitemap, and keeping canonical URLs consistent to avoid duplicate content signals. A strong internal linking strategy helps pass authority from high‑level hub pages to your linkable assets, increasing the likelihood that external editors will cite them within relevant editorial contexts.   1. Audit crawl accessibility: verify that important money pages and linkable assets aren’t blocked by robots.txt or meta‑noindex tags.
  2. Publish a clean sitemap and keep it updated as new assets go live.
  3. Structure internal links to form topical clusters around pillar pages, enabling editors to see context and relevance for linking opportunities.
  4. Ensure URLs are stable, with predictable parameters and consistent trailing slashes to reduce crawl waste.
Indexability and clean architecture support durable backlink value.

3) Linkable Asset URL Hygiene And Canonicalization

URL hygiene matters because clean, stable URLs make it easier for editors to reference your pages accurately. Avoid dynamic query parameters in the canonical path where possible, and ensure that canonical tags reflect the primary version of each asset. If you must use parameters, document their purpose and implement one canonical URL per asset to prevent split signals across multiple pages.

Rewriting or redirecting pages should be done with care. Use 301 redirects for moved content and preserve the original content’s value, especially if it has earned backlinks. When you refresh a page or rebuild a resource, keep the URL consistent or set up a carefully planned redirect map so editorial links don’t break. Ethical Boundaries For Link Building

The safest, most effective backlink programs operate within strict ethical boundaries. Adherence to these rules protects your brand and ensures that gains endure as search engines evolve. Below are concrete guardrails you can apply to every outreach, asset, and placement decision.

  • Avoid link schemes such as excessive reciprocal linking, networked pages, or automated generation of links. Prioritize relevance, context, and reader value over volume.
  • Never misrepresent editorial context or paid sponsorship. Always disclose sponsorships, affiliations, and any compensation that could affect editorial integrity.
  • Guard against manipulative anchor-text patterns. A natural distribution of anchors (branded, descriptive, generic) supports reader understanding and reduces risk signals.
  • Steer clear of private blog networks (PBNs) and mass-created link farms. Google’s guidelines explicitly discourage these tactics, and penalties can undo years of work.
  • Maintain publisher health and editorial standards when selecting partners. Vet domains for trust signals, content quality, and ongoing editorial practices before committing to placements.
  • Ensure transparency with readers. Editorial placements should sit inside credible narratives, not feel like promotional fluff wrapped in a veneer of usefulness.
  • Document decisions and rationales. An auditable trail helps governance reviews, stakeholder reporting, and future remediation if signals shift.
